Tony Bennett collapsed on the sideline from dehydration

‘I blacked out a little bit but I’m OK’

Tony Bennett, the 46-year-old head coach of the Virginia Cavaliers, collapsed in front of his bench during the Virginia vs. Hampton game. 

He left the court five seconds before halftime and his wife followed him back to the locker room shortly after.

Bennett gave a statement a few minutes later that he “blacked out a little bit but I’m OK.

“I just think that I, um, I was crouched down in that spot and you get up quick you and get a blood rush.”

When asked if he is OK to coach the second half, he responded, “I hope so.”
